Overview: High-Performance Computing (HPC) training spans foundational parallel programming, optimization techniques, ...
Too many’ Americans struggle to understand basic tax concepts. Here’s why it’s a problem - A recent survey revealed that most ...
When ChatGPT arrived in late 2022, it kicked off an AI boom that hasn't stopped since and showed how powerful ...
TIOBE Index for December 2025: Top 10 Most Popular Programming Languages Your email has been sent December’s TIOBE Index lands with a quieter top tier but a livelier shuffle just beneath it. The main ...
No longer a technological novelty, generative artificial intelligence (GenAI) has become a common tool for everyday academic ...
Understanding the core principles of computer programming is the first step to writing effective code. Learning about ...
Discover the top 7 programming languages of 2025 based on the TIOBE Index. Learn about the trends in Python, Java, C++, SQL, ...
A doctor who lacked basic medical knowledge, including how to perform injections, has been removed from the Irish register four years after he was struck off in Norway. Ophthalmologist Gavriel Simha ...
Introduction to parallel computing for scientists and engineers. Shared memory parallel architectures and programming, distributed memory, message-passing data-parallel architectures, and programming.
Change doesn't fail because of a lack of will; it fails because of a lack of perspective. That gap is the reality delta.
How to master the process that’s transforming management by Darrell Rigby, Jeff Sutherland and Hirotaka Takeuchi Agile innovation methods have revolutionized information technology. Over the past 25 ...